Income Streams and Revenue Sources

Match Fees and FIFA/UEFA Appointments

During active refereeing, income was primarily composed of match fees per domestic fixture, with significant supplements from international assignments administered by FIFA and UEFA. Elite referees at the top level commanded higher fee tiers, particularly for Champions League and major international tournaments. Supplementary incentives, such as bonuses for reaching milestone appointments or officiating finals, added variable but documented components to annual compensation.

Post-Retirement Professional Activities

After retiring from on-field refereeing, Collina leveraged his reputation through several monetized channels. These include consultancy roles for leagues and federations, participation in referee training programs, public speaking engagements, and advisory work with sports organizations and technology firms. Revenue from these activities tends to be structured as retainers, project fees, or honoraria, and is often reported alongside brand partnerships that align with his compliance and integrity profile.

Contextual Variables Affecting Net Worth Interpretation

Currency, Inflation, and Reporting Standards

Converting historical earnings across multiple currencies introduces variability, especially when fees were reported in Italian lira, euros, or foreign amounts. Inflation further shifts real-value comparisons over a career spanning more than two decades. Regional disclosure norms and privacy considerations mean that tax-adjusted net figures are rarely public, so estimates often reflect gross revenue projections rather than liquid net worth.
